Background: A 71-year-old female never-smoker, with a remote history of secondhand smoke and a medical history including hyperlipidemia, hypertension, fatty liver, and chronic thrombocytopenia. Additionally, her family history is significant for multiple first-degree relatives with malignancy, including a father with lung cancer. Case Description: An initial abdominal ultrasound revealed multiple hepatic lesions concerning for metastatic disease. Further imaging revealed a right upper lobe lung mass with hepatic, osseous, and craniofacial metastases, including calvarial and right masticator space lesions with epidural extension. A biopsy confirmed adenocarcinoma with an EGFR exon 19 deletion (p.E746_P753delinsVS). The final clinical stage was assigned as stage IVB cT3N3M1c. Prior to systemic therapy, a total dose of 30 Gray using stereotactic body radiation therapy was delivered to the right maxilla and skull base for local control. The patient was then initiated on combination therapy with carboplatin (area under the curve 5), pemetrexed (500 mg/m2), and osimertinib (80 mg), completing six cycles. Maintenance therapy with pemetrexed and osimertinib was initiated thereafter and is ongoing. Follow-up imaging revealed interval reduction of the primary lung mass, pulmonary nodules, and hepatic metastases, along with increased sclerosis of osseous lesions, resolution of the epidural extension, and improvement in the right masticator lesion. Conclusions: The treatment has been well tolerated, with sustained clinical and radiographic responses. Although limited to a single case, our findings support the growing interest in combining systemic and local therapies in EGFR-mutant non-small cell lung cancer and offer a potential framework for adapting these strategies to molecularly analogous tumors. Longer-term follow-up and further studies are needed to refine patient selection and optimize treatment intensity.
